Blade assembly and retraction mechanism for a high-speed food slicing apparatus

A food slicing system having a main frame includes a blade reciprocating assembly, which further includes a support frame, a rotating cutting blade mounted to the support frame, a motor mounted on the support frame, and a support shaft operatively coupled to the main frame at opposite ends thereof. The support shaft is coupled to an upper portion of the support frame and is configured to support the support frame and permit pivotal movement of the support frame. A drive shaft is operatively coupled to the main frame and is rotationally driven by an actuator. A plurality of linkage elements are configured to operatively couple the drive shaft to a lower portion of the support frame, where the linkage elements reciprocally move the blade reciprocating assembly between a slicing position and a clearance position, and where the support frame pivots about the support shaft during the reciprocal movement.

Drive assembly for a food product slicing apparatus

A drive assembly for a food product slicing apparatus is provided which slices food products into slices. The drive assembly is mounted on a frame of the food product slicing apparatus and includes lower and upper conveyor assemblies coupled to the frame which move food products relative to the frame. The upper conveyor assembly is configured to move upward and downward relative to an upper plane defined by the lower conveyor assembly, and is further configured to pivot relative to the lower conveyor assembly to firmly grip the food products as they pass therebetween.

FOOD PROCESSING MACHINE ADAPTED FOR CHOPPED CUTS

A food processing machine adapted for diced cuts includes a feed chute and a strip-cutting disc. The feed chute is configured to receive and direct a food substrate for processing. The strip-cutting disc is operatively connected to a connection shaft configured to transmit rotation from a motor. The strip-cutting disc comprises at least one H-blade configured to make a cut perpendicular to a direction of the feed chute, and a plurality of V-blades, wherein the V-blades are configured to make a cut in a direction of rotation of the strip-cutting disc. The strip-cutting disc further comprises an output ramp for discharging the processed food, characterized in that the output ramp comprises an additional unitary cutting accessory configured in cutting sectors, connected to the connection shaft and following the strip-cutting disc, and configured to make a cut substantially parallel to the connection shaft in at least portions thereof.
